Transaction ca5a90db1579c138d08430fb41487621f86cf2bf88261b4f5c9072e5a620fe03
1 Input
1 Output
-
ca5a90db1579c138d08430fb41487621f86cf2bf88261b4f5c9072e5a620fe03:0
- value
- 4453909
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c45480033ee10ab0c768932dcdd52cf634686114 OP_EQUAL
- address
- 3Kb7bJsLvCwhqXxm2ytGWouhSq6gqshaji